Founded in 1973, dm is a cultural touchstone in Germany. Germans consistently vote dm as their favorite merchant. The stores are thoroughly organized, wheelchair- and stroller-friendly, and lit with warm, welcoming lighting. dm is especially famous for pioneering the "personal label" revolution in Germany, providing premium-quality cosmetics and skincare at a portion of the expense of name brands.
2. Dirk Rossmann GmbH (Rossmann)
As the second-largest chain, Rossmann is common throughout German towns and cities. Rossmann is understood for aggressive discounting, weekly discount coupon books, and a great digital app. While its store layout can in some cases feel slightly more utilitarian than dm, its item variety is equally excellent.
3. Müller
Müller stands apart since it works almost like a mini-department store. While it has the same substantial pharmacy and organic food sections as dm and Rossmann, a typical Müller will also include a huge toy department, a stationery and book area, and a high-end luxury fragrance counter.

The Magic of German Drugstore House Brands (Eigenmarken)
Among the greatest tricks of the German drugstore is the quality of its private-label brand names. In many nations, store-brand items are deemed inexpensive, inferior options to call brand names. In Germany, the reverse is often true.
German consumer magazines (like Stiftung Warentest) regularly test pharmacy house brand names against luxury brand names, and Eigenmarken often win top honors for quality, active ingredient security, and value.
